Detailed Comparison

MetricPlastics process operativesStock control clerks and assistantsDifference
Median Annual£30,771£29,659+£1,112
Mean Annual£32,425£31,011+£1,414
Monthly£2,564£2,472+£92
Weekly£592£570+£22
Hourly£14.79£14.26+£0.53

Salary Range Comparison

PercentilePlastics process operativesStock control clerks and assistants
10th (Entry)£21,352£19,620
25th£26,419£25,620
50th (Median)£30,771£29,659
75th£38,034£35,733
